Overview of the Changing Commercial Leasing Landscape

The commercial leasing market is undergoing a significant transformation, driven by evolving business needs, economic uncertainty, technological advancements, and changing workplace trends. As organizations reassess their real estate strategies, landlords and tenants alike are adapting to a more flexible and dynamic leasing environment. The Shift Toward Flexibility One of the most notable changes in commercial leasing is the growing demand for flexible lease structures. Traditional long-term leases, often spanning 10 to 15 years, are increasingly being replaced by shorter lease terms and customizable agreements. Businesses are seeking greater agility to respond to market fluctuations, workforce changes, and shifting operational requirements. Why Chakan Is Emerging as a Hotspot for Commercial Property Investment

Over the last decade, Chakan has transformed from an industrial suburb on the outskirts of Pune into one of Maharashtra’s most promising commercial real estate destinations. Today, investors, developers, logistics companies, and manufacturers are increasingly turning their attention toward this rapidly evolving micro-market. Located strategically in the Pune Metropolitan Region, Chakan is now being recognized as a high-potential commercial investment hub driven by industrial expansion, infrastructure upgrades, and growing warehousing demand. Strategic Location Driving Business Growth One of Chakan’s strongest advantages is its strategic location. Positioned along the Pune–Nashik Highway, the area offers seamless connectivity to Pune, Mumbai, Nashik, and key industrial corridors across western India. Passive Income Through Real Estate

  Real estate has long been considered one of the most reliable ways to build wealth. Unlike traditional jobs that require constant effort to generate income, real estate offers the opportunity to create passive income — money earned regularly with minimal day-to-day involvement. Whether you are a beginner investor or someone looking to diversify your income streams, real estate can help you build long-term financial stability and freedom. What Is Passive Income in Real Estate? Passive income in real estate refers to earnings generated from properties or real estate investments that continue producing revenue over time. Instead of trading hours for money, your property works as an income-producing asset.
